Automated Non-repudiable Cloud Resource Allocation

This paper presents an Intelligent Cloud Resource Allocation Service (ICRAS) that assists consumers with the complex task of finding the optimal configuration of Cloud resources given a consumer’s specific needs. The process of selecting a CSP becomes increasingly complex as the number of Cloud Service Providers (CSP) offering similar services continues to grow. Consumers can pick and choose between CSPs based on a growing number of options, including price, Quality of Service, reputation and so forth. The advent of dynamic pricing (based on real-time availability) further increases the complexity of CSP selection. ICRAS alleviates much of this burden from the consumer by automating the processes of service discovery, evaluation, negotiation and migration. Furthermore, ICRAS monitors Service Level Agreement (SLA) compliance using non-repudiable monitoring techniques.

[1]  Marc Premm,et al.  Bid price control and dynamic pricing in clouds , 2009, ECIS.

[2]  Michael Wooldridge,et al.  Applications of intelligent agents , 1998 .

[3]  Julian Padget,et al.  REACTIVE MONITORING OF SERVICE LEVEL AGREEMENTS , 2010 .

[4]  Yong Zhao,et al.  Cloud Computing and Grid Computing 360-Degree Compared , 2008, GCE 2008.

[5]  Huaglory Tianfield Towards agent based grid resource management , 2005, CCGrid 2005. IEEE International Symposium on Cluster Computing and the Grid, 2005..

[6]  S. Borenstein The Long-Run Efficiency of Real-Time Electricity Pricing , 2005 .

[7]  Randy H. Katz,et al.  A view of cloud computing , 2010, CACM.

[8]  Laurence T. Yang,et al.  Advances in Grid and Pervasive Computing, Third International Conference, GPC 2008, Kunming, China, May 25-28, 2008. Proceedings , 2008, GPC.

[9]  Catholijn M. Jonker,et al.  A multi-agent system performing one-to-many negotiation for load balancing of electricity use , 2002, Electron. Commer. Res. Appl..

[10]  Frances M. T. Brazier,et al.  Self-adaptive Service Monitoring , 2011, ICAIS.

[11]  Catholijn M. Jonker,et al.  An Agent Architecture for Multi-Attribute Negotiation , 2001, IJCAI.

[12]  Frances M. T. Brazier,et al.  Scalable Middleware Environment for Agent-Based Internet Applications , 2004, PARA.

[13]  V.S. Koritarov Real-world market representation with agents , 2004, IEEE Power and Energy Magazine.

[14]  Serge Gutwirth,et al.  Computers, Privacy and Data Protection: an Element of Choice , 2011 .

[15]  Frances M. T. Brazier,et al.  An Intelligent Cloud Resource Allocation Service - Agent-Based Automated Cloud Resource Allocation using Micro-agreement , 2012, CLOSER.

[16]  N. R. Jennings,et al.  To appear in: Int Journal of Group Decision and Negotiation GDN2000 Keynote Paper Automated Negotiation: Prospects, Methods and Challenges , 2022 .

[17]  Abdelhamid Bouchachia Adaptive ambient intelligence and smart environments [invited talk] , 2011 .

[18]  Frances M. T. Brazier,et al.  Secure Monitoring of Service Level Agreements , 2010, 2010 International Conference on Availability, Reliability and Security.

[19]  Asit Dan,et al.  Cremona: an architecture and library for creation and monitoring of WS-agreents , 2004, ICSOC '04.

[20]  Wolfgang Ziegler,et al.  Grids and Service-Oriented Architectures for Service Level Agreements , 2010 .

[21]  Fabrice Bellard,et al.  QEMU, a Fast and Portable Dynamic Translator , 2005, USENIX Annual Technical Conference, FREENIX Track.

[22]  Asit Dan,et al.  Web services agreement specification (ws-agreement) , 2004 .

[23]  F. Brazier,et al.  NEGOTIATION AND MONITORING OF SERVICE LEVEL AGREEMENTS , 2010 .

[24]  Yuefan Deng,et al.  Applied Parallel Computing , 2012 .

[25]  Martijn Warnier,et al.  Privacy Regulations for Cloud Computing: Compliance and Implementation in Theory and Practice , 2011, Computers, Privacy and Data Protection.

[26]  Jörn Altmann,et al.  Towards Autonomic Market Management in Cloud Computing Infrastructures , 2011, CLOSER.

[27]  Michael Wooldridge,et al.  Agent technology: foundations, applications, and markets , 1998 .

[28]  Richard Wolski,et al.  The Eucalyptus Open-Source Cloud-Computing System , 2009, 2009 9th IEEE/ACM International Symposium on Cluster Computing and the Grid.

[29]  Marian Bubak,et al.  Advances in Grid Computing - EGC 2005, European Grid Conference, Amsterdam, The Netherlands, February 14-16, 2005, Revised Selected Papers , 2005, EGC.

[30]  Jonathan M. Garibaldi,et al.  A Multi-agent Infrastructure and a Service Level Agreement Negotiation Protocol for Robust Scheduling in Grid Computing , 2005, EGC.

[31]  Dirk Neumann,et al.  Making money with clouds: Revenue optimization through automated policy decisions , 2009, ECIS.

[32]  Kwang Mong Sim,et al.  Towards Complex Negotiation for Cloud Economy , 2010, GPC.

[33]  Andrew Warfield,et al.  Live migration of virtual machines , 2005, NSDI.